Fix oval positioning when drawn with patheffect

Fixes: 28396277

Change-Id: I9e21696d81d7cd219f3eaa081bf3d9ba988fe051
diff --git a/libs/hwui/BakedOpDispatcher.cpp b/libs/hwui/BakedOpDispatcher.cpp
index 5fb8425..ccc0448 100644
--- a/libs/hwui/BakedOpDispatcher.cpp
+++ b/libs/hwui/BakedOpDispatcher.cpp
@@ -568,7 +568,7 @@
                 op.unmappedBounds.getWidth(), op.unmappedBounds.getHeight(), op.paint);
         const AutoTexture holder(texture);
         if (CC_LIKELY(holder.texture)) {
-            renderPathTexture(renderer, state, op.unmappedBounds.left, op.unmappedBounds.right,
+            renderPathTexture(renderer, state, op.unmappedBounds.left, op.unmappedBounds.top,
                     *texture, *(op.paint));
         }
     } else {
